Blackjack is one of the most popular card games found in any casino, renowned for its blend of strategy and chance. The game is simple in concept: players aim to beat the dealer by having a hand value closer to 21 without exceeding it. While luck plays a role, understanding the rules and basic strategies can significantly enhance your chances of winning. At its core, blackjack involves players receiving two cards and deciding whether to "hit" (draw another card) or "stand" (keep their current total) to approach 21 without busting. The dealer follows strict rules, typically standing on 17 or higher. Players can also utilize moves like doubling down or splitting pairs, which add layers of strategy. The game’s appeal lies in its relatively low house edge, especially when players apply optimal strategies, making it a favorite for both novices and seasoned gamblers alike.
